Set in mid-19th century New England, the narrative explores the cultural clash between European tourists Eugenia Münster and Felix Young and their American relatives. As they navigate their differing perspectives, Felix becomes enamored with the Wentworth family, particularly the daughters, while valuing his independence. In contrast, Eugenia's attitude reflects a more complex response to their new environment. The story humorously examines themes of identity, family dynamics, and the transition between old and new worlds.
